. Without completing the calculations, determine what the new volume will be in the problem below. Also, explain how you were able to determine the new volume without completing the calculations. Pay special attention to how the pressure is changing. Fifty (50.) mL of helium gas is stored at a pressure of 300 kPa. The pressure is changed to 150 kPa. What is the new volume? *
Answer: 25 mL ;
Explanation:
Note: Boyle's law: P1 * V1 = P1 * V2 ;
pressure decreased by half, or "divided by 2" / as such:
so volume would be divided by 2 ; as such: 50. mL /2 = 25 mL.
The answer is: 25 mL .
____________________________________
Note: This is assuming that temperature is constant.

How to explain the intervalThe major third interval is an abstraction of two notes spaced two whole steps apart, such as the relation between C and E. This musical interplay is denoted by the abbreviation M3, while the minor third can be identified as m3. An alternate spelling of a major third is declined fourth.
Moreover, this interchange is of great significance when considering chords; it's the presence of a major or minor third that determines the chord's tonal value. Generally speaking, those joined by a major third are evaluated to be major chords - for example, C (consisting of C, E, G) and Cmaj7 (comprising C, E, G, B).
